02 Detailed_Analysis

A supersonic combustion ramjet (scramjet) is an air-breathing engine variant where airflow through the entire combustor remains supersonic (Mach > 1). Lacking moving turbo-machinery, scramjets rely on vehicle speed to compress incoming air via shockwave trains before injecting and combusting fuel (typically hydrogen or specialized endothermic hydrocarbons) in milliseconds. Scramjets operate efficiently between Mach 5 and Mach 15, underpinning next-generation hypersonic cruise missiles and reusable high-speed access-to-space craft.

03 Key_Facts

  • Maintains supersonic airflow throughout the intake, combustor, and exhaust nozzle.
  • Operates efficiently at flight velocities between Mach 5 and Mach 15.
  • Requires external booster (rocket or turbojet) to reach operational ignition speed.
  • Utilizes endothermic fuels as structural coolants prior to combustor injection.
